Overview

From an exciting debut author-a novel about three people haunted by the mistakes of their past and their plunge into an uncertain future.

Maddie Alden has always longed for more than her small town could offer. Now that it's being overrun by wealthy New Yorkers looking for a respite from the city, Maddie has gotten herself a lucrative new job in real estate. And her first sale brings her a charismatic new friend who is everything Maddie longs to be. Little does Maddie realize that the glamorous Anne will shake up her quiet marriage? and will force Maddie to face the truth about the past, and the terrible secret she shares with her husband and his best friend?

Meet the Author

Liza Gyllenhaal
Liza Gyllenhaal
Liza Gyllenhaal is a graduate of the Iowa Writing Workshop and former chairperson and current board member of The Academy of American Poets.

    The Disappointing Thing About LOCAL KNOWLEDGE is That It Ended

    I was thoroughly involved in the Aldens¿ lives and felt I knew Maddie, the narrator of the story, because she represents so many women ¿ wives and mothers ¿ striving for their own identity while immersed in their family¿s. Her developing relationship with her first big real estate client, a sophisticated, successful gal from Manhattan, is so real, and reflects the insecurities which make us all seek out those friendships at some point in our lives.

    The plot emerges seemingly effortlessly, the narrative flows smoothly, the descriptive passages are vivid and beautiful. The small-town politics and personalities expose the world of rural communities and second-home residents, something I as a Florida "snowbird" can relate to.

    I was especially impressed with the maternal insights; I would¿ve sworn Gyllenhaal was the mother of three girls, dealing with her teenage daughter¿s developing maturity and independence. Yet, when I read the conversation with her at the end of the book, I discovered that the author has no children.

    The story is convincing, the characters believable, the writing wonderful.

    The author, and her novel, are great finds.

    Gripping story of real estate eating away the countryside

    Real estate in small towns a stone's throw from the city is attractive to those looking for weekend houses. Maddie is a local realtor who depends on the weekenders for her bread and butter; her friend Luke resents them for destroying the land that made the location wonderful in the first place. How land is used is a timely subject which Gyllenhaal mines well. She writes knowingly of small town life , and creates a convincing set of characters and situations. The way family predetermines your fate -- the events, the resentments, the petty feuds and tragic rifts-- these are all described in a way anyone could relate to. I especially liked the way the vulgar businessman befriends the police he can use for his own agenda.
